What is Washington County?

Washington County is the name of 30 counties and one parish in the United States of America, all named after George Washington, revolutionary war general and first President of the United States. It is the most common county name in the United States.

What is Washington County Pa famous for?

Its county seat is Washington. Both the county and the city were named for American Revolutionary War leader George Washington, later to become the first President of the United States. It was the first county in the United States to be named in his honor.

How many states have a county named Washington?

Washington County is the most common county name in the U.S. Thirty-one states have one – or a Washington Parish, in the case of Louisiana – but their shared moniker can mask divergent histories, economies and environments that make each Washington County a unique place to live.
